Board approves $80,900 door‑hardware project to improve shelter‑in‑place capability
Summary
The board approved awarding a design‑build door hardware conversion at eight schools to Schiable Construction for $80,900, funded through a school security grant, aging schools program and capital outlay; board members questioned the safety improvements and staff explained the scope.
The Calvert County Board of Education voted to award a design‑build door hardware improvement project at eight school sites to Schiable Construction for $80,900, a procurement recommended by district planning and procurement staff.
